The Importance of Quality Truck Parts

Investing in high-quality truck parts is vital for several reasons:

Safety

Using reliable truck parts reduces the risk of mechanical failure, enhancing safety during operation. This is particularly important for trucks that carry heavy loads or travel long distances.

Performance

Quality parts can improve fuel efficiency and overall vehicle performance. Upgrading parts like the air filter or exhaust system can lead to noticeable gains in power and torque.

Cost-Efficiency

While premium parts may have a higher upfront cost, they often offer better longevity and reliability, leading to lower long-term costs associated with repairs and breakdowns.

Maintenance and Care for Truck Parts

Proper maintenance will prolong the life of truck parts. Here are essential tips:

Regular Inspections

Conduct routine checks for wear and tear on all critical components, especially those used frequently, such as brakes and tires.

Keep Parts Clean

Ensure that parts, particularly filters and air intakes, are clean and free of debris. This can improve performance and enhance lifespan.

Follow Manufacturer Guidelines

Always adhere to the manufacturer’s recommended maintenance schedule and procedures for your truck model.

Common Issues with Truck Parts

Understanding common issues can help in troubleshooting and preventative maintenance:

Wear and Tear

Many components face natural wear over time, affecting their efficiency. Regular checks can identify these issues early.

Corrosion

Parts exposed to moisture can rust or corrode. Protective coatings can be effective preventive measures.

Loose Connections

Regularly inspect bolts and screws to ensure connections remain tight, which can prevent failures.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What are OEM parts?

O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turer) parts are made by the manufacturer of the vehicle. They ensure the highest compatibility and quality.

2. How often should I replace truck parts?

It varies by part and usage, but generally, you should perform routine checks at least every 5,000-7,000 miles.

3. Can I use aftermarket parts?

Yes, aftermarket parts can be a more affordable option, but ensure they are from reputable manufacturers to avoid quality issues.

4. How do I find the right parts for my truck?

Always reference your truck’s manual for specifications and consult with authorized dealers or trusted online resources for accurate part numbers.

5. What should I do if I notice a problem with my truck parts?

If you suspect any issues, have a qualified mechanic inspect the parts as soon as possible to avoid further damage or safety risks.

6. Are truck parts covered under warranty?

Many truck parts come with warranties; the details depend on the manufacturer and type of part purchased. Always check before buying.
